Product Overview

Honeywell MU-TAOX02 Ruggedized Analog Output Module for Harsh Environments

The Honeywell MU-TAOX02 (P/N 51304476-125) is a thermocouple analog output PC board engineered for continuous, reliable operation within the Experion PKS and TDC 3000 distributed control system architectures. Designed to withstand the demanding conditions of heavy industry — including elevated ambient temperatures, high humidity, airborne particulates, mechanical vibration, and electromagnetic interference — this module delivers precision signal output where system integrity cannot be compromised.

In critical production environments such as oil refineries, chemical processing plants, power generation facilities, and metallurgical operations, analog output accuracy is foundational to process safety. The MU-TAOX02 provides stable thermocouple-type analog output signals that drive field instruments, valve positioners, and actuator control loops with the consistency required for SIL-rated and safety-instrumented system (SIS) applications. Its rugged PC board construction and conformal coating make it suitable for deployment in control cabinets exposed to corrosive atmospheres, salt spray, and continuous vibration loads.

Comprehensive Protection Solutions

Deploying the MU-TAOX02 as part of a structured spare parts strategy requires attention to the broader control system ecosystem. In Experion PKS and TDC 3000 cabinets, the analog output board operates in close coordination with several interdependent components. The MU-TAIX02 thermocouple analog input module is the natural pairing — together they form a complete thermocouple I/O loop, and replacing one without inspecting the other is a common source of recurring faults in high-temperature process environments.

Power integrity is equally critical. The MC-PDOX02 / 51304362-175 power distribution module and associated MC-PSIM11 power supply input module should be inspected whenever an analog output board is replaced, as voltage fluctuations and ripple are leading causes of premature module failure. In facilities with unstable grid power — common in mining, smelting, and offshore platforms — a dedicated UPS module or redundant power supply assembly for the DCS cabinet is a prudent co-investment.

Signal integrity in harsh environments also depends on the quality of the backplane and communication infrastructure. The MC-TAIH02 high-level analog input module and MU-GAOX02 general-purpose analog output module are frequently found in the same card cage and should be functionally tested during any scheduled maintenance window. For systems with active HART communication overlays, the HART multiplexer interface card should be verified for proper signal pass-through after any analog board swap.

On the field wiring side, terminal block assemblies (MC-TDIY22 / MC-TDOY22 series) and signal cable assemblies connecting the I/O card cage to field junction boxes are subject to insulation degradation in high-humidity and high-temperature zones. Proactive replacement of aging cable assemblies during a planned shutdown prevents nuisance trips and signal drift that can be misdiagnosed as module failure. Similarly, fuse modules and surge protection devices on analog signal lines should be part of every preventive maintenance checklist in petrochemical and power generation environments.

For facilities running legacy TDC 3000 architectures alongside newer Experion PKS nodes, the UCN (Universal Control Network) interface modules and Highway Gateway modules are critical to system-wide communication stability. Stocking a spare MU-TAOX02 alongside these gateway components ensures that a single card failure does not cascade into a network-wide control disruption.

Application in Critical Infrastructure

The MU-TAOX02 is deployed across some of the world’s most demanding industrial environments. In oil and gas refining, it drives thermocouple output signals to furnace temperature controllers and distillation column actuators, where output accuracy directly impacts product yield and safety interlock reliability. In natural gas processing and LNG terminals, the module operates within explosion-proof control rooms where EMI from high-power switchgear demands robust signal isolation — a capability built into the Experion PKS card design.

In coal-fired and gas-fired power generation, the MU-TAOX02 supports boiler combustion control loops and turbine bypass valve positioning, where millisecond-level response and drift-free output are non-negotiable. Water treatment and desalination plants rely on this module for chemical dosing control and heat exchanger regulation, environments characterized by high ambient humidity and chemical vapor exposure that stress standard-grade electronics.

In metallurgical and steel production facilities, the module is used in electric arc furnace temperature management and continuous casting line control, where ambient temperatures routinely exceed 45°C and vibration from heavy machinery is constant. Mining operations — particularly in copper, gold, and iron ore processing — deploy TDC 3000 and Experion PKS systems in remote, dust-laden environments where the conformal coating and rugged construction of the MU-TAOX02 provide a meaningful reliability advantage over generic aftermarket alternatives.
